Cathy is a native New Yorker who relocated South to Alabama, Tennessee and now beautiful Pensacola, Florida. She has painted most of her life but not seriously until 'retiring' to 'Paradise' with her husband Gene in 2001. She has two stepsons,

4 step-grandchildren and 2 step-great-grandchildren. 

Her mother Evelyn also was an artist.

   Cathy has worked with pastels and watercolors but mostly favors acrylics for their flexibility and boldness. She enjoys painting florals, scenery and people but her most favorite of all are animals, working from photos. 

   Cathy's inspirations are her mother who sketched elegant magazine models; her teacher and friend, artist Talis Jayme. Cathy met Talis through the Escambia County After School Art Classes.   

    Cathy supports The Friends of the Southwest Branch Library on Gulf Beach Hwy, raising funds for children's activities.
